>我正在使用作曲家安装laravel
。一切都很好。但是现在突然之间,当我尝试使用作曲家安装新的laravel
应用程序时。我收到以下错误。直到昨天,它运作良好。 请在此处检查错误屏幕截图: https://prnt.sc/in1r9v
我不明白为什么会这样。
我也尝试做composer self-update
我得到以下错误:-
https://prnt.sc/in1sti
好吧,我已经找到了解决方案: 由于ISP路由错误,这发生在我身上。 要解决此问题,您必须执行以下步骤 步骤1:获取网络设备(终端)的名称:
networksetup -listallnetworkservices
第 2 步:在该设备上禁用 IPv6(在本例中为"Wi-Fi"):
networksetup -setv6off Wi-Fi
第 3 步:运行作曲家...
您可以通过以下方式再次启用 IPv6:
networksetup -setv6automatic Wi-Fi
也就是说,如果这可以解决您的问题,请与您的 ISP 讨论它以尝试解决路由错误。这是为每个人解决问题的最佳方式。
参考检查:
https://getcomposer.org/doc/articles/troubleshooting.md#degraded-mode这可能是因为系统上缺少必要的SSL证书。
在 Ubuntu 上,sudo apt-get install ca-certificates
运行此命令并使用 composer。
让我知道这是否有帮助。
好吧,我已经找到了解决方案: 由于ISP路由错误,这发生在我身上。 要解决此问题,您必须执行以下步骤。 (这适用于 MAC 用户)
步骤1:获取网络设备(终端)的名称:
networksetup -listallnetworkservices
第 2 步:在该设备上禁用 IPv6(在本例中为"Wi-Fi"):
networksetup -setv6off Wi-Fi
第 3 步:运行作曲家...
您可以通过以下方式再次启用 IPv6:
networksetup -setv6automatic Wi-Fi
也就是说,如果这可以解决您的问题,请与您的 ISP 讨论它以尝试解决路由错误。这是为每个人解决问题的最佳方式。
参考检查:
https://getcomposer.org/doc/articles/troubleshooting.md#degraded-mode您的互联网运行正常吗?请再次检查,这可能是临时连接问题。我只是运行作曲家自我更新,它工作正常。